New Innovations by Emerging Players Drive the Vegan Pastry Market
Many companies are focusing on R&D to develop new and innovative vegan pastry items that will appeal to consumers, a trend often explored in vegan pastry industry analysis. To differentiate their products and attract health-conscious consumers, companies are using high-quality, natural, and organic components. To appeal to individuals who are hesitant about vegan offerings, several companies are focused on replicating the flavour and texture of traditional pastries. Higgidy Ltd, a UK pastry brand, introduced two new vegan pastries: the Petit Pois & Courgette taste Little Vegan Quiche and the Roasted Chickpea Masala Vegan Pie in 2022.
Crosstown introduced three limited edition vegan doughnuts: Rhubarb & Jasmine doughnut, Strawberry Cheesecake doughnut & Blood Orange doughnut in Jan 2023. THE REAL YORKSHIRE PUDDING CO. launched its first vegan toad in the hole, a puff pastry in Jan 2023. Companies are becoming more transparent about their production techniques, promoting sustainable and ethical practices in order to appeal to ecologically and socially conscious consumers. Companies are growing their distribution network in order to reach a larger consumer base and make their products more accessible to consumers through various channels such as supermarkets, online stores, and specialty stores.

The country's large vegetarian population is one of the prominent factors in the demand for vegan pastries in India, contributing to evolving vegan pastry market segmentation dynamics. For religious reasons, Hindus, who constitute the majority of India's population, refrain from consuming meat, eggs, and dairy products. As a result, there is a great demand for plant-based alternatives, such as vegan pastries that can be consumed by vegetarians.
